解決Ubuntu系統(tǒng)下Wireshark無響應的方法
Wireshark 是一個基于 GUI 的數(shù)據(jù)包捕獲和嗅探工具。該工具被網(wǎng)絡管理員普遍使用,網(wǎng)絡安全工程師或開發(fā)人員對于各種任務的數(shù)據(jù)包級的網(wǎng)絡分析是必需的,例如在網(wǎng)絡故障,漏洞測試,應用程序調(diào)試,或逆向協(xié)議工程是必需的。 Wireshark 允許實時記錄數(shù)據(jù)包,并通過便捷的圖形用戶界面瀏覽他們的協(xié)議首部和有效負荷。
這是 Wireshark 的 UI,尤其是在 Ubuntu 桌面下運行時,當你向上或向下滾動分組列表視圖時,或開始加載一個 pre-recorded 包轉儲文件時,有時會掛起或凍結,并出現(xiàn)以下錯誤。
顯然,這個錯誤是由 Wireshark 和疊加滾動條之間的一些不兼容造成的,在最新的 Ubuntu 桌面還沒有被解決(例如,Ubuntu 15.04 的桌面)。
一種避免 Wireshark 的 UI 卡死的辦法就是 暫時禁用疊加滾動條。在 Wireshark 上有兩種方法來禁用疊加滾動條,這取決于你在桌面上如何啟動 Wireshark 的。
命令行解決方法
疊加滾動條可以通過設置"LIBOVERLAY_SCROLLBAR"環(huán)境變量為“0”來被禁止。
所以,如果你是在終端使用命令行啟動 Wireshark 的,你可以在 Wireshark 中禁用疊加滾動條,如下所示。
打開你的 .bashrc 文件,并定義以下 alias。
alias wireshark="LIBOVERLAY_SCROLLBAR=0 /usr/bin/wireshark"
桌面啟動解決方法
如果你是使用桌面啟動器啟動的 Wireshark,你可以編輯它的桌面啟動器文件。
$ sudo vi /usr/share/applications/wireshark.desktop
查找以"Exec"開頭的行,并如下更改。
Exec=env LIBOVERLAY_SCROLLBAR=0 wireshark %f
雖然這種解決方法可以在系統(tǒng)級幫助到所有桌面用戶,但升級 Wireshark 后被覆蓋就沒用了。如果你想保留修改的 .desktop 文件,如下所示將它復制到你的主目錄。
$ cp /usr/share/applications/wireshark.desktop ~/.local/share/applications/
相關文章
- Wireshark是世界上最流行的網(wǎng)絡分析工具。這個強大的工具可以捕捉網(wǎng)絡中的數(shù)據(jù),并為用戶提供關于網(wǎng)絡和上層協(xié)議的各種信息。與很多其他網(wǎng)絡工具一樣,Wireshark也使用pcap2016-05-24
- 這里給大家推薦的是wireshark, Wireshark 開源, 設置簡單,而且當前應用非常廣泛, 在許多的大型企業(yè),以及數(shù)據(jù)中心都有用到2016-05-24
- Wireshark(前稱 Ethereal)是一個網(wǎng)絡封包分析軟件。網(wǎng)絡封包分析軟件的功能是擷取網(wǎng)絡封包,并盡可能顯示出最為詳細的網(wǎng)絡封包資料。Wireshark 使用 WinPCAP 作為接口,2016-05-24

Wireshark網(wǎng)絡分析實戰(zhàn) (以色列約拉姆 奧扎赫) 中文PDF掃描版 58.5MB
該書能幫助讀者全面夯實網(wǎng)絡分析基礎,該書在內(nèi)容上全面涵蓋Wireshark操作細節(jié),該書不僅適合對Wireshark感興趣的網(wǎng)絡從業(yè)人員閱讀,同時也適合高校網(wǎng)絡相關專業(yè)的師生閱讀2016-02-27Linux下Wireshark的網(wǎng)絡抓包使用方法
這篇文章主要介紹了Linux下Wireshark的網(wǎng)絡抓包使用方法,針對其的tshark命令給簡單講解,需要的朋友可以參考下2015-10-28如何利用Wireshark監(jiān)測無線網(wǎng)絡
本文逐步介紹了如何利用Wireshark的強大功能,密切監(jiān)測你的家庭網(wǎng)絡和企業(yè)網(wǎng)絡。2015-09-11Linux使用Wireshark實現(xiàn)抓包分析教程
這篇文章主要介紹了Linux使用Wireshark實現(xiàn)抓包分析教程,本文講解在Ubuntu server版本中安裝Wireshark并給出抓包示例,需要的朋友可以參考下2015-02-09如何在Windows系統(tǒng)上用抓包軟件Wireshark截獲iPhone等網(wǎng)絡通訊數(shù)據(jù)
今天給大家介紹一種如何在Windows操作系統(tǒng)上使用著名的抓包工具軟件Wireshark來截獲iPhone、iPad等iOS設備或Android設備的網(wǎng)絡通訊數(shù)據(jù)的方法2014-07-10
Wireshark 網(wǎng)絡包分析工具使用教程word版
Wireshark 是網(wǎng)絡包分析工具。網(wǎng)絡包分析工具的主要作用是嘗試捕獲網(wǎng)絡包, 并嘗試顯示包的盡可能詳細的情況。2010-12-24利用Wireshark截取數(shù)據(jù)包,并對數(shù)據(jù)包進行解析的圖文教程
這篇文章主要為大家介紹了利用Wireshark截取ICMP數(shù)據(jù)包,并對數(shù)據(jù)包進行解析的圖文方法,需要的朋友可以參考下2016-07-20



